GTA is renowned for its often humorous caricatures of contemporary culture, whether it's portraying pop stars as airheads or tech bros as annoying. The series always takes a lighthearted approach to its themes and narratives.

Grand Theft Auto Online's latest expansion, 'The Contract,' continues this trend by taking the game into the metaverse. It features hip hop superstar Dr. Dre, whom players can interact with and converse with throughout all of its content.
